How much do postal mail sorter j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for postal mail sorter in the United States is $16.57,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.38 and $18.03 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ges Postal Mail Sorters face, and how can they be overcome?

Postal Mail Sorters often work in fast-paced environments where accuracy and speed are crucial. Common challenges include managing repetitive tasks, handling large volumes of mail during peak periods, and maintaining focus to prevent sorting errors. Developing strong organizational habits, taking short breaks to reduce fatigue, and staying attentive to detail can help overcome these challenges. Teamwork and clear communication with supervisors also play an important role in ensuring efficient workflow and addressing any issues promptly.

How do you become a mail sorter?

To become a postal mail sorter,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and must pass a background check. On-the-job training is provided, and familiarity with sorting equipment and attention to detail are important for efficiently organizing mail in a postal facility.

What are Postal Mail Sorters?

Postal Mail Sorters are workers responsible for organizing, categorizing, and routing incoming and outgoing mail within postal facilities. They operate sorting machines or manually handle letters and packages to ensure items are delivered to the correct destinations. Their work is crucial for maintaining efficient mail delivery and supporting the overall operations of postal services. Attention to detail and the ability to work quickly are important skills for this role.

What is the difference between Postal Mail Sorter vs Mail Carrier?

AspectPostal Mail SorterMail Carrier
Primary RoleSorts and prepares mail for delivery within postal facilitiesDelivers mail and packages to homes and businesses
Work EnvironmentIndoor postal facilities, sorting centersOutdoor routes, on foot or vehicle
Required CertificationsBasic postal training, sometimes a high school diplomaDriver's license, postal training

The Postal Mail Sorter primarily works indoors sorting mail, while the Mail Carrier delivers mail directly to recipients. Both roles are essential in the postal industry, but they differ in daily tasks and work environments.

How much do mail sorters get paid?

Mail sorters typically earn a median hourly wage of around $16 to $20, depending on experience, location, and employer. Annual salaries generally range from approximately $30,000 to $40,000, with some positions offering additional benefits or overtime opportunities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Postal Mail Sorter,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Postal Mail Sorter, you need attention to detail, basic reading and math skills, and physical stamina, typically with a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with mail sorting machines, conveyor belts, and barcode scanning systems is often required. Reliability, time management, and the ability to work efficiently under pressure help individuals excel in this role. These skills are crucial to ensure accurate, timely processing and delivery of mail, supporting overall postal service operations.

You will be trained to:    

  • Prepare outgoing permit and metered mail by reviewing proper date, postage, and good quality barcodes prior to being placed into production.   

  • Communicate errors and recognize bad barcodes found in the mail &/or packages.   

  • Troubleshoot and remove mail piece jams from machine.   

  • Monitor the quality of the mail &/or packages prior to processing and before dispatching.   

  • Understand zip code USPS labels and Matching bin numbers on machines to tray numbers.  

  • Follow QMS (Quality Management Systems) practices and policies to assure quality of output by double checking the date, weight, thickness, barcodes, presort slug, indicia, postage rate, class of mail, etc.   

  • Understand USPS labels and preparation requirements for stacking and preparing sorted mail. 

  • Assure the sorter equipment and other equipment used to run and prepare mail are running properly.   

  • Assist with inbound and outbound processing of mail &/or packages.   

  • Remain informed of acceptance times and when trucks must leave.    

  • Assure mail &/or packages is prepared to meet SLAs (Service Level Agreement).   

  • Promote a clean work area to prevent possible injuries and/or tripping hazards to self and others.   

  • Perform all additional duties as required.

Our Team:  

Pitney Bowes Presort Services performs mail sorting; performing some of the work that would typically be performed by the USPS®.  For completing this work, Presort Services receives discounted postage rates.  By performing this sorting work on behalf of our clients, we are able to share a portion of that discount with them. Our national network of operating centers processes over 17 billion pieces of mail annually.  We provide mailers with end-to-end solutions from pick-up at their location into delivery into the postal system network, providing optimal postage savings.
